All have been playing their instruments since childhood.Serendipity: A term derived from the old Persian tale of three princes from Serendip who took an accidental journey through the Far East whilst searching for a lost camel. The members are: Micah Christian, a teacher from Randolph, MA and the lead singer for the group pianist/vocalist Cordaro Rodriguez, an attorney from Charlotte, NC Kendall Ramseur, a cellist and cello instructor from Charlotte, NC and harpist Mason Morton, a teacher from Atlanta.

The Sons of Serendip (SoS) are four friends, who through a series of serendipitous events, came together in graduate school at Boston University and auditioned for America's Got Talent.

Sons of Serendip will delight fans who have been waiting for studio recordings of the group’s AGT showstoppers, including their first audition selection “Somewhere Only We Know”, which not only introduced America to their poignant and remarkably lush sound but also garnered the the group their first of many unanimous “yes” votes from the judges leading Mel B to exclaim “it transported me somewhere else”. Watch Sons of Serendip’s unforgettable AGT profile introduction video here: The classically trained quartet – Micah Christian (lead vocals), Kendall Ramseur (cello, vocals), Mason Morton (harp) and Cordaro Rodriguez (piano, vocals) – won fourth place and the hearts of fans and judges alike on America's Got Talent with their sumptuous, emotionally stirring orchestral and acoustic interpretations of modern and traditional pop classics, arranged with vocals, cello, harp and piano. In its first week out, Sons of Serendip claimed Billboard’s #4 Heatseeker spot, #14 Internet Album, and #94 Top Current Album, and the #1 Heatseeker position in the Northeast, and #2 in both Mountain and South Atlantic regions. February, 3 2015 (New York, NY) – The 2014 America’s Got Talent finalists and audience favorites, Sons of Serendip have released their debut studio recording, a self-titled compilation of the group’s most memorable performances on the wildly popular talent competition show.
